Why use Mongo for AEM Communities?

• Flexible JSON document model• Efficient searching with indexing• Built in replication for high availability• Scaleable• High concurrent writes• Reduces operational overhead

Implementing the Common Store

18

• Social Resource Provider (SRP)• An API that abstracts the storage

• Implemented three different ways• MongoMK JCR SRP (JSRP)• Adobe SRP (ASRP)• Mongo SRP (MSRP)

MSRP: Mongo Social Resource Provider

21

TAR TAR TAR

AEM Author

AEM Publish Farm

• Recommended for on prem UGC

• Required to setup a mongo replset and solr cloud

• Fast and scaleable

Starting a replset Mongo

34

Start Mongo ServersmongoServer1$ mongod --bind_ip nennig-osx.local --logpath logs/mongo.log --dbpath db --replSet aem --port 27017

mongoServer2$ mongod --bind_ip nennig-osx.local --logpath logs/mongo.log --dbpath db --replSet aem --port 27018

mongoServer3$ mongod --bind_ip nennig-osx.local --logpath logs/mongo.log --dbpath db --replSet aem --port 27019

Starting a replset Mongo

38

Add membersaem:PRIMARY> rs.add(“nennig-osx.local:27018”){ "ok" : 1 }aem:PRIMARY> rs.add(“nennig-osx.local:27019”){ "ok" : 1 }
